Vitamin problems!

Hi! Newbie. Just had my sleeve done on November 17th. Everything is going great except now that I'm eating real food I'm suppose to be taking my Vitamins. I'm having a real hard time with this. Not only do they fill me up. But they taste HORRIBLE! I can stomach the Calcium and B12. But the multi-vitamins are gag worthy. I have tried Bariatric Advantage and Bariatric fusion tablets and chewables. All seem to make me want to throw up and one did. I need my vitamins. Any other suggestions from anyone? Hypnosis???
